While Android KitKat based devices are raining these days, Karbonn has silently made available two budget phones with the Android 4.3 Jelly Bean version. The new Karbonn Opium N7 and Opium N9 are available from Homeshop18 for Rs 5,999 and Rs 8,999 respectively.
The Karbonn Opium N7 has a 4 inch IPS-LCD display with WVGA (800×480 pixels)resolution. This dual SIM smartphone is powered by a 1.2 GHz quad core processor and 512 MB RAM. It has 4 GB of internal memory and a 32 GB micro SD card slot. The Opium N7 has a 5 megapixel rear camera, a VGA front camera, and a 1600 mAh battery. Besides, this 3G enabled smartphone has WiFi, Bluetooth A2DP, and GPS.
The Karbonn Opium N9 has a bigger, 5 inch, display and with better (high definition) resolution. This 5 inch display is an IPS panel too, so expect decent viewing angles. Though it has the same Android 4,3 Jelly Bean operating system as the N7, its quad core processor has a bit higher clock speed – 1.3 GHz. The Opium N9 has much better 1 GB RAM and a bigger 2000 mAh battery. However like the N7, the Opium N9 has 4 GB ROM and 32 GB expandable memory slot. It also has Bluetooth A2DP, GPS, and WiFi.
